How they compare

Eswatini currently reports 7.6% against 7.3% in Argentina, a difference of 0.3%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 14 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Argentina ahead.

Argentina ranks 74th and Eswatini ranks 73rd of 152 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Argentina averaged higher in 3 and Eswatini in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Argentina Eswatini Difference Ahead
1990s 17.3% 3.2% 14.1% Argentina
2000s 26.6% 4.3% 22.3% Argentina
2010s 10.8% 3.8% 7.0% Argentina
2020s 7.0% 7.9% 0.9% Eswatini

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Interest payments include interest payments on government debt (including long-term bonds, long-term loans, and other debt instruments) to domestic and foreign residents. This indicator is expressed as percentage of total expenses which is any decrease in net worth resulting from a transaction.
